Nutrition Facts for Mahi mahi kebabs

Mahi Mahi Kebabs

Fire up your grill for these vibrant Mahi Mahi Kebabs—a perfect balance of moist, flaky fish and charred, colorful veggies. This recipe combines juicy chunks of Mahi Mahi with a medley of red and yellow bell peppers, zucchini, and red onion, all marinated in a zesty blend of olive oil, lemon juice, garlic, and warm spices like paprika, cumin, and oregano. Ready in just 35 minutes, these seafood skewers are a quick and healthy grilling option, great for weeknight dinners, summer cookouts, or light entertaining. Serve them straight off the grill with a side of rice, fresh salad, or your favorite dipping sauce to make these kebabs a standout dish full of bold, Mediterranean-inspired flavors.

Nutriscore Rating: 75/100
Want to add this food to your meal log?
Try SnapCalorie's FREE AI assisted nutrition tracking free in the App store or on Android.
Image of Mahi Mahi Kebabs
Prep Time:25 mins
Cook Time:10 mins
Total Time:35 mins
Servings: 4

Ingredients

  • 1 lb Mahi Mahi fillet
  • 1 medium Red bell pepper
  • 1 medium Yellow bell pepper
  • 1 medium Zucchini
  • 1 medium Red onion
  • 3 tbsp Olive oil
  • 2 tbsp Lemon juice
  • 2 cloves Garlic cloves, minced
  • 1 tsp Paprika
  • 1 tsp Ground cumin
  • 1 tsp Dried oregano
  • 1 tsp Salt
  • 0.5 tsp Ground black pepper
  • 8 Wooden skewers, soaked in water for at least 30 minutes

Directions

Step 1

Cube the Mahi Mahi into 1.5-inch pieces and set aside.

Step 2

Dice the red bell pepper, yellow bell pepper, zucchini, and red onion into similar-sized chunks (roughly 1-inch pieces).

Step 3

In a large bowl, whisk together olive oil, lemon juice, minced garlic, paprika, ground cumin, dried oregano, salt, and ground black pepper.

Step 4

Add the Mahi Mahi pieces to the marinade and gently toss to coat. Cover the bowl and refrigerate for at least 15 minutes or up to 1 hour.

Step 5

While the fish marinates, prepare your skewers by alternating fish, red bell pepper, yellow bell pepper, zucchini, and red onion until the skewer is filled. Leave a small amount of space between each piece to ensure even cooking.

Step 6

Preheat your grill or grill pan to medium-high heat and lightly grease the grates with oil to prevent sticking.

Step 7

Grill the kebabs for about 2-3 minutes per side, rotating to cook evenly, until the fish is opaque and cooked through (internal temperature of 137°F to 145°F).

Step 8

Remove the kebabs from the grill and let them rest for 2 minutes.

Step 9

Serve the Mahi Mahi kebabs warm with a side of rice, salad, or your favorite dipping sauce.

Nutrition Facts

Serving size 1183 grams (1183.0g)
Amount per serving % Daily Value*
Calories 1118
Total Fat 49.80g 64%
Saturated Fat 8.60g 43%
Polyunsaturated Fat 4.10g
Cholesterol 427mg 142%
Sodium 4656mg 202%
Total Carbohydrate 53.10g 19%
Dietary Fiber 9.90g 35%
Total Sugars 24.40g
Protein 114.70g 229%
Vitamin D 640IU 3202%
Calcium 181mg 14%
Iron 7mg 36%
Potassium 3482mg 74%
*The % Daily Value tells you how much a nutrient in a serving of food contributes to a daily diet. 2,000 calories a day is used for general nutrition advice.

Source of Calories

Fat: 40.0%
Protein: 41.0%
Carbs: 19.0%